Question


A pregnant woman has premature rupture of membranes. Her baby is born 3 days later, at 36 weeks’ gestation. The 5-minute APGAR score is 4. Lung sounds are reduced, and the infant appears to be in respiratory distress. Peripheral blood smear with differential counts demonstrates a neutrophil count of 30,000/mL, with toxic granules evident in many neutrophils. Gram stain of buffy coat demonstrates small gram-positive cocci in chains. Which of the following is the most likely causative organism?


A. Group A Streptococcus

B. Group B Streptococcus

C. Meth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us

D. Mathicillin-sensitive Staphylococcus aureus

E. Neisseria meningitidis
